Wednesday September 22, 5:32 pm Eastern Time Virtual Tech joins Fairmarket network MINNEAPOLIS, Sept 22 (Reuters) - Virtual Technology Corp., which offers computer hardware and software online, said on Wednesday it was joining the FairMarket Auction Network, a network of electronic commerce Internet sites.
Virtual Technology has exclusive relationships with several computer hardware and software manufacturers that allow it to offer, through auction, a large assortment of both new and refurbished products.
The FairMarket Auction Network, hosted by FairMarket Inc., is an alliance of auction sites connected through a single massive database of goods and services.
Late last week, FairMarket said it would receive investments from Microsoft Corp. (Nasdaq:MSFT - news), ExciteAtHome Corp. (Nasdaq:ATHM - news) and Ticketmaster Online-CitySearch Inc. (Nasdaq:TMCS - news).
``Auctions have proven to be a viable channel for our products and we think the power of this network, along with its considerable reach, can only make it better,' said Craig Levinsohn, vice president of marketing for Virtual Technology.
Shares of Minneapolis-based Virtual Technology were off 1/32 to 2-1/8. |
